Abstract

To study the problem of the real-time data processing in unmanned air vehicle's (UAV) navigation, a data filtering method with curve fitting extrapolation is presented. Based on the continuity of the information changing, the approximation of the real value is attained by curve fitting extrapolation. The measured information is classified by the difference between the value and the approximation and filtered by the presented structure model of the data processing. The method has no need for the transcendental information of measured data and has good real-time characteristic, stability and robustness. The simulation results show the effectiveness of the proposed method and model.
